At what time period in history did folks start to gamble? The specific period is unidentified but believe it or not, pairs of dice have been located in Egyptian tombs in excess of 4,000 many years outdated! Also, gambling game titles were played in historical China, the place Poker is thought to have originated. In 1492 for the duration of the Columbus landing, Indigenous Individuals ended up sporting activities betting on the result of a sport resembling LaCross. So when did it all start off in The us? Early The united states
Gambling in The usa commenced with the 1st English settlers in the 1600’s. Their traditions integrated card video games that have been part of the aristocratic life-style. Nonetheless, when Puritans colonized in Massachusetts Bay they experienced the freedom to create their personal culture which integrated hostility in direction of gambling. They outlawed the possession of dice, cards, and gambling table video games in their communities. Nonetheless, gambling prevailed in other localities. Several English colonists regarded gambling to be a suitable kind of enjoyment.
The Revolution
The colony of Virginia was the 1st to recognize that lotteries could elevate cash for regional governments. Ultimately all 13 colonies had been elevating lottery revenue. Founding Fathers George Washington, Ben Franklin, and John Hancock ended up promoters of certain lotteries for public operates assignments. When the Innovative War began, the Continental Congress voted for a $ten million lottery to finance the war.
Westward Ho
During the early 1800’s the taverns and road residences permitted dice and card games, making the 1st version of casinos. As America’s inhabitants started to enhance, casinos became a lot more lavish. The Mississippi River was a key trade route exactly where merchants and entrepreneurs introduced their income. Gambling on riverboats grew to become a favored pastime and New Orleans grew to become the gambling capitol of The united states. In 1849 gambling adopted the pioneers to California during the gold hurry. Gambling institutions started to flourish there and west of the Mississippi, like Nevada. In the late 1800’s Roulette was adopted from France and the Slot Machine was invented.
Considerably of the public seen gambling as a social ill since it was linked to alcoholism and prostitution. Reformers certain jurisdictions to shut down the Dens of Iniquity. Most states discontinued lotteries as well. Riverboat gambling dried up with the arrival of the railroad. By the conclude of the century only Nevada allowed gambling.
twentieth Century
In 1910 Nevada ultimately shut the door on gambling, which remaining horse race wagering the only lawful entity in The us. In 1912 Arizona and New Mexico ended up granted statehood under the condition that gambling continue being outlawed. Throughout the 1920’s prohibition period, the public’s thirst for gambling matched that of alcoholic beverages. Casinos went underground together with the speakeasys. In 1931 Nevada legalized gambling yet again and remained the only state to do so until the latter fifty percent of the century. Gambling flourished underground as structured crime made weighty investments in Nevada, and prospered by managing off monitor betting and the quantities lottery.
In the course of the 1950’s the U.S. Senate investigated arranged crime’s link to illegal gambling. Sooner or later the mob departed Las Vegas. States put bookies out of organization by legalizing off keep track of betting and numbers video games. Atlantic Metropolis approved gambling in 1976, the Indian Gaming Act was authorized by congress in the late 1980’s. Dockside riverboat gambling made a comeback, racetracks mounted slot machines although Las Vegas reinvented itself by building mega resorts in the course of the 1990’s.
